Cards' Pujols Leads All-Star Voting

Cardinals slugger Albert Pujols is the fans' favorite choice to start the 80th All-Star game in St. Louis.

The first baseman was announced as the top vote-getter Sunday by Major League Baseball. Teammate Yadier Molina also was elected to start at catcher.

Also in the NL lineup: Milwaukee's Ryan Braun, New York's Carlos Beltran and Philadelphia's Raul Ibanez in the outfield, Mets third baseman David Wright, Marlins shortstop Hanley Ramirez and Phillies second baseman Chase Utley.

The AL has Yankees shortstop Derek Jeter and first baseman Mark Teixeira, Boston second baseman Dustin Pedroia and left fielder Jason Bay, Tampa Bay third baseman Evan Longoria, Minnesota catcher Joe Mauer and outfielders Ichiro Suzuki of Seattle and Josh Hamilton of Texas.
